发明名称 FLUOROMETRIC METHOD OF DETERMINING PARAMETRES OF PHOTOSYNTHESIS OF PHOTOAUTOTROPHS, DEVICE TO THIS END AND MEASURING CHAMBER
摘要 FIELD: physics; measurement. ^ SUBSTANCE: present invention relates to measuring techniques. The method involves illumination of a sample of analysed medium. Pulses of exciting light have the same amplitude and variable duration. Fluorescence characteristics of chlorophyll are measured at constant background illumination, imitating intensity of illumination of the object when testing in natural conditions, and after adapting it in darkness. The device comprises a measuring chamber, an even number of sources of measuring light, optically connected to the measuring chamber, a module for measuring fluorescence of the sample, control unit, current stabiliser of light sources and a natural illumination sensor. The measuring chamber has a case, fluorescence register and an even number of light sources, which are paired and lie diametrically opposite each other in the same plane, perpendicular to the axis of the case. ^ EFFECT: more accurate determination of parametres. ^ 23 cl, 5 dwg
